3I Infrastructure PLC (3IN.L) Stock Analysis: A Compelling Buy with Nearly 10% Upside Potential

Broker Ratings

Investors searching for a solid infrastructure play might find 3I Infrastructure PLC (3IN.L) an intriguing option, as the company currently boasts a robust market capitalization of $3.49 billion. Despite the lack of detailed financial metrics available in the public domain, the stock’s recent performance and analyst sentiments are worth noting for those evaluating their portfolio allocation in the infrastructure sector.

With 3I Infrastructure’s current price standing at 378.5 GBp, it remains comfortably within its 52-week range of 301.00 to 385.00 GBp. This stability suggests a resilient stock, even amid market fluctuations, providing a level of assurance to investors wary of volatility. The price change of -0.50 GBp at 0.00% may seem negligible, but it reflects a steadiness that some investors might find appealing in uncertain economic times.

A focal point for potential investors is the company’s analyst ratings, which are unanimously positive. With eight buy ratings and no hold or sell ratings, 3I Infrastructure stands out as a favored choice among analysts. The average target price of 415.75 GBp indicates a potential upside of approximately 9.84% from the current trading price, providing a compelling reason for investors to consider this stock as a buy.

The technical indicators further bolster the case for 3I Infrastructure. The stock is trading above both its 50-day moving average of 369.24 GBp and its 200-day moving average of 350.12 GBp, suggesting positive momentum. Additionally, the Relative Strength Index (RSI) of 61.90 indicates that the stock is neither overbought nor oversold, presenting a balanced opportunity for entry. The MACD of 3.14 and signal line of 3.19 also suggest a bullish trend, albeit with a cautious eye on potential reversals.
